Francisco Partners Closes on Its $3.4 Billion Verifone Deal

As of Monday, point-of-sale terminal maker Verifone Systems Inc. once again is a privately-held company. Announced in April, the $3.4 billion deal also sees Michael Pulli, former chief executive of Pace plc, step into the same role at San Jose, Calif.-based Verifone, replacing Paul Galant, who became CEO in 2013. First Data Extends Critical Wells Fargo Merchant Joint Venture Through 2024

Payment processor First Data Corp. reported late Wednesday that it has extended its joint venture with Wells Fargo & Co.’s Wells Fargo Bank, which is one of the nation’s largest merchant acquirers and an important contributor to First Data’s payment volume and profits, until the end of 2024.
